| // handleRightsByName is initialized in two phases, constants here, and combined |
| // rights in `init`. |
| var handleRightsByName = map[string]fidlgen.HandleRights{ |
| "none": fidlgen.HandleRightsNone, |
| "same_rights": fidlgen.HandleRightsSameRights, |
| |
| "duplicate": fidlgen.HandleRightsDuplicate, |
| "transfer": fidlgen.HandleRightsTransfer, |
| "read": fidlgen.HandleRightsRead, |
| "write": fidlgen.HandleRightsWrite, |
| "execute": fidlgen.HandleRightsExecute, |
| "map": fidlgen.HandleRightsMap, |
| "get_property": fidlgen.HandleRightsGetProperty, |
| "set_property": fidlgen.HandleRightsSetProperty, |
| "enumerate": fidlgen.HandleRightsEnumerate, |
| "destroy": fidlgen.HandleRightsDestroy, |
| "set_policy": fidlgen.HandleRightsSetPolicy, |
| "get_policy": fidlgen.HandleRightsGetPolicy, |
| "signal": fidlgen.HandleRightsSignal, |
| "signal_peer": fidlgen.HandleRightsSignalPeer, |
| "wait": fidlgen.HandleRightsWait, |
| "inspect": fidlgen.HandleRightsInspect, |
| "manage_job": fidlgen.HandleRightsManageJob, |
| "manage_process": fidlgen.HandleRightsManageProcess, |
| "manage_thread": fidlgen.HandleRightsManageThread, |
| "apply_profile": fidlgen.HandleRightsApplyProfile, |
| } |
| |
| func init() { |
| combinedHandleRights := func(rightsNames ...string) fidlgen.HandleRights { |
| var combinedRights fidlgen.HandleRights |
| for _, rightsName := range rightsNames { |
| rights, ok := HandleRightsByName(rightsName) |
| if !ok { |
| panic("bug in specifying combined rights: unknown name") |
| } |
| combinedRights |= rights |
| } |
| return combinedRights |
| } |
| handleRightsByName["basic"] = combinedHandleRights("transfer", "duplicate", "wait", "inspect") |
| handleRightsByName["io"] = combinedHandleRights("read", "write") |
| handleRightsByName["channel_default"] = combinedHandleRights("transfer", "wait", "inspect", "io", "signal", "signal_peer") |
| handleRightsByName["event_default"] = combinedHandleRights("basic", "signal") |
| |
| } |
| |
| func HandleRightsByName(rightsName string) (fidlgen.HandleRights, bool) { |
| rights, ok := handleRightsByName[rightsName] |
| return rights, ok |
| } |
